zulip/zerver
Tim Abbott 1b2a26ca83 events: Fix missing empty custom profile data dict for new users.
We were getting event-handling exceptions in JS in production if a new
user was created and then went and set a custom profile field, because
there was no `.profile_data` on their user object.  We were able to
trace the issue down to the fact that our events didn't include that
field when creating a new user.
2018-07-31 11:08:11 -07:00
..
lib events: Fix missing empty custom profile data dict for new users. 2018-07-31 11:08:11 -07:00
management models: Add is_private flag to UserMessage and add index for it. 2018-07-30 15:43:55 -07:00
migrations models: Rename Realm.restricted_to_domain field. 2018-07-31 09:28:33 -07:00
openapi models: Rename Realm.restricted_to_domain field. 2018-07-31 09:28:33 -07:00
templatetags HTML validation: Remove obsolete attributes from <script>, <style>. 2018-07-13 10:27:23 +05:30
tests events: Fix missing empty custom profile data dict for new users. 2018-07-31 11:08:11 -07:00
tornado api: Stop using API keys for Django->Tornado authentication. 2018-07-30 12:28:31 -07:00
views models: Rename Realm.restricted_to_domain field. 2018-07-31 09:28:33 -07:00
webhooks webhooks/bitbucket2: Include title in message body if not in topic. 2018-07-26 16:35:09 -07:00
worker errors: Use a setting to control the stream for slow-query logs. 2018-07-30 17:40:20 -07:00
__init__.py
apps.py zerver: Use Python 3 syntax for typing. 2017-11-28 16:49:36 -08:00
context_processors.py settings: Enable custom profile fields in production. 2018-07-27 12:09:56 -07:00
decorator.py 2FA: Add zulip_otp_required decorator. 2018-05-23 15:46:57 -07:00
filters.py zerver: Use Python 3 syntax for typing. 2017-11-28 16:49:36 -08:00
forms.py signup: Prevent users from signing up with email containing +. 2018-06-23 12:03:30 -07:00
logging_handlers.py bugdown: Improve exception handler for BugdownRenderingException. 2018-07-26 09:27:55 -07:00
middleware.py zerver: Change use of typing.Text to str. 2018-05-12 15:22:39 -07:00
models.py models: Rename Realm.restricted_to_domain field. 2018-07-31 09:28:33 -07:00
signals.py auth: Added time conversion in new login emails. 2018-06-07 08:40:22 -07:00
static_header.txt